Key Trends Shaping VPN Technology by 2026

VPN technology isn't standing still; it's evolving rapidly to meet future challenges. Here are some exciting trends you can expect to see by 2026:

Quantum-Resistant Encryption

The advent of quantum computing poses a theoretical threat to current encryption standards. Forward-thinking VPN providers are already researching and integrating quantum-resistant algorithms to ensure your data remains secure even against future supercomputers. Look for services that openly discuss their plans for post-quantum cryptography.

AI & Machine Learning Integration

VPNs will leverage AI and ML to offer smarter, more adaptive protection. This could include real-time threat detection, automatic server optimization for best performance, and even personalized security recommendations based on your usage patterns. Imagine a VPN that intelligently routes your traffic to avoid detected threats before you even know they exist!

Decentralized VPNs (dVPNs)

Built on blockchain technology, dVPNs aim to remove the central server model, distributing network power among users. This can lead to enhanced privacy (no single point of failure or data logging by a central entity) and increased resistance to censorship. While still nascent, dVPNs represent a significant shift towards truly anonymous browsing.

“Always-On” & Seamless Integration

The VPN of 2026 will be less of an app you open and close, and more of an invisible, always-on security layer integrated directly into operating systems and device firmware. This seamless experience ensures continuous protection across all your devices without constant manual intervention.

Enhanced Transparency & Auditing

Users are demanding greater accountability. By 2026, expect to see more VPN providers undergoing regular, independent third-party audits of their no-log policies, infrastructure, and security practices. This commitment to transparency will be a key differentiator for trustworthy services.

How to Choose a Future-Proof VPN Service for 2026

With so many options, picking the right VPN can feel overwhelming. Here's what to prioritize when selecting a service that will stand the test of time:

Robust Security Protocols & Encryption

Look beyond the basics. While OpenVPN and IKEv2 are good, WireGuard is increasingly the standard for speed and security. Also, ensure they use AES-256 encryption, and ideally, discuss their quantum-resistant strategies. Features like a kill switch and DNS leak protection are essential.

Verified No-Log Policy

This is paramount. A VPN that logs your activity defeats the purpose of using one. Choose a provider with a strict, independently audited no-log policy. Jurisdiction also matters; countries with strong privacy laws (e.g., Switzerland, Panama) are often preferred.

Extensive Server Network & Performance

A wide distribution of servers means better speeds, more options for bypassing geo-restrictions, and less congestion. Test for speed and reliability during your trial period. Look for features like dedicated streaming servers if that's a priority.

Device Compatibility & User Experience

Your VPN should work seamlessly across all your devices – Windows, macOS, Linux, Android, iOS, smart TVs, and even routers. The app interface should be intuitive and user-friendly, making it easy to connect and customize settings.

Advanced Features for Modern Needs

Consider features like split tunneling (to route specific app traffic outside the VPN), obfuscated servers (to bypass VPN blocks in restrictive countries), Tor over VPN, and built-in ad/malware blockers. These add layers of utility and security.

Reputable Customer Support & Trustworthiness

Even the best VPNs can have issues. Responsive 24/7 customer support via live chat is a huge plus. Research the company's history and reviews. A long-standing reputation for privacy and security is a strong indicator of reliability.
